Etihad Cargo starts operations to Dammam

Abu Dhabi, June 27, 2012

Etihad Cargo, the fast growing cargo division of Etihad Airways, the national airline of the UAE, has inaugurated a new weekly freighter operation from Abu Dhabi to the Saudi Arabian city of Dammam.

The new cargo service operates every Tuesday using an Airbus A300-600F freighter, with a capacity of 42 metric tonnes.

Etihad Airways already operates 16 weekly Airbus A319 and A320 passenger services between the two cities.

David Kerr, vice president of Etihad Cargo, said: “We are delighted to launch our first dedicated freighter service to Dammam, and believe that it will further strengthen the trade ties between the UAE and Saudi Arabia.  It also complements our twice weekly trucking service to the Dammam Free Zone.” – TradeArabia News Service
